Overview
Registered Nurse – Labor and Delivery (L&D) in a hospital setting located in Viroqua, Wisconsin. This travel temporary assignment begins on 06/22/2026 and runs for 8 weeks. Weekly pay ranges from $2,394 to $2,488 per week, with guaranteed 36 hours per week. Shift is 3x12-hour nights (7 p.m. – 7 a.m.), with every 3rd weekend and holiday rotation. You will work in a Critical Access Hospital providing labor and delivery, postpartum, and mother-baby care.
